What makes Arctic Terns fly from one end of the Earth to the other?

Answer:

Arctic terns migrate to follow the summer sun. Seasons happen because Earth is tilted on its axis while it revolves around the sun. During winter, the Northern Hemisphere is tilted away from the sun's warming rays. This is why it's colder during the winter in places north of the Equator, like the United States
